Transaction 8587250d8649b569132ab5d4a3dc331c3cba591efe27cfbd34c2967511fffe37
1 Input
1 Output
-
8587250d8649b569132ab5d4a3dc331c3cba591efe27cfbd34c2967511fffe37:0
- value
- 57579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 214fc1d3c7113971864e2972bee4b470bb4aef85 OP_EQUAL
- address
- 34j9mVnxgWjKcbSWiERXRab31dK5qUcehQ